Iodine values (iodine numbers) of several fixed oils and lard can be determined in ethyl acetate, an easily biodegredable solvent, instead of chloroform according to PH. EUR. 2002. Iodine monobromide has been replaced by 1,3-dibromo-5,5-dimethylhydantoin (DBH) and potassium iodide (KI) and the reaction time was reduced to 5 min only. However, cod-liver oil and linseed oil require a reaction time of 30 min and a smaller weight of sample. Longer reaction times are also necessary for soya oil and wheat germ oil. Iodine values of linseed oil determined according to method A of PH. EUR. 2002, are dependent on the amount of sample, even in the range prescribed by the pharmacopoeia.
